One possible solution to consider signals with a non-limited bandwidth is to apply a low-pass filter. Although data will be lost by this approach, the remaining signal becomes band-limited allowing for the sampling theorem to be applied. Thus, the signal can be reconstructed without errors. WebHowever, in communication systems one also utilizes signals that are deterministic, i.e., completely determined and therefore predictable or nonrandom. The simplest example is perhaps the carrier used by AM or FM analog modulation. Another common example is the use of test signals to probe a channel's characteristics. WebSignal Classification. In general, signals can be classified into three broad categories, power signals, energy signals, or neither. WebMay 22, 2024 · A deterministic signal is a signal in which each value of the signal is fixed, being determined by a mathematical expression, rule, or table. Non-deterministic signals are random in nature hence they are called random signals. Random signals cannot be described by a mathematical equation. They are modelled in probabilistic terms. The term random signal is used primarily to denote signals, which have a random in its nature source. As an example we can mention the thermal noise, which is created by the random movement of electrons in an electric conductor.
